Are you a proactive and organised individual that is passionate about the future of the planet? West Australia’s climate initiative, Clean State is looking for a creative programme assistant to join the team.
The ideal candidate will be used to working in a fast-paced environment and having responsibility for the smooth implementation of programme activities; ensuring that deadlines are met and that work is delivered to a high standard. They will have experience working closely with leadership teams and liaising with a wide range of senior government and industry stakeholders.
This is a fantastic opportunity for someone who has excellent communication and event organising skills. Ideally, you would have a keen interest in climate change and climate action.
Guaranteeing smooth day-to-day programme running, and logistical support to ensure the effective and efficient delivery of Clean State’s outreach
Helping to monitor key project milestones and resources, track deadlines, organise meetings with stakeholders and project partners (managing the Director’s diary and time, setting dates, booking rooms, circulating agendas)
Assisting the design, planning and delivery of a range of learning events and workshops, with participants and delivery partners
Building and maintaining the team’s stakeholder management database
Overseeing programme coordination and contact with participants, partners and clients, including contracting and reporting
Supporting the team as necessary with desk research and background information
